How does Radius Topology™ work?
Radius Topology™ is deployed as a DLL or Shared object on the database server, along with some PL/SQL packages and a Java administration tool. When you set up Radius Topology™, you specify which tables of your data should be topologically structured, and how the data in these tables should interact and snap together. You then run a structuring process, which snaps the data together and creates topological information. Structuring the data together removes misalignments such as gaps, slivers, overshoots and undershoots. It also identifies any geometric errors such as spikes, kickbacks or duplicate points. The topological information can then be used to perform ultra-fast queries on your data, or powerful quality checks, such as identifying missing polygons, or finding pipes that are unconnected. Since Triggers are placed on you data tables, any subsequent edits to the data cause the data to be automatically snapped and cleaned on-the-fly, and the topological information is automatically